Skip to content

feat: modelagem da entidade Compra com relacionamento FK para Cliente

Marília Costa requested to merge feature/modelagem-entidade-compra into develop

O que foi feito agora

  • Adicionado modelo Purchase no schema.prisma com os campos: id, product, value, date, clientId, createdAt;
  • Mapeado relacionamento Many-to-One entre Purchase e Client via clientId (FK);
  • Executada migration criar-entidade-compra criando a tabela purchases no banco local;
  • Validada integridade estrutural no pgAdmin com a tabela criada com FK apontando para clients.

Critérios atendidos da Issue #23

  • Relacionamento Many-to-One estabelecido com a tabela de clientes
  • Banco armazena valor da venda, data do registro e cliente associado
  • Integridade referencial garantida pelo Prisma

Merge request reports

Loading